Ura Ma R! - Gwendal, Wolfram and Yozak[edit]

Original Title: 裏マR! グウェンダル&ヴォルフラム&ヨザック編
Release date: February 29, 2008, with the 4th OVA Kyou Kara Maou! R "The Maiden of Love".
Cast:(Wolfram) Saiga Mitsuki; (Gwendal) Ootsuka Akio; (Jozak) Takeda Masanori.
(drama cd staff info unknown)

Translator's note: This drama cd is related to the 4th OVA "The Maiden of Love". Quick summary: While remodeling the castle, some workers find a huge kumahachi (bearbee) cocoon and also an engraving of a girl (the maiden of love) and a huge kumahachi. Then, the dragons of Shin Makoku go crazy and start destroying the capital. It is then discovered that once every 1000 years a Kumahachi has to be offered as a sacrifice to the dragons to calm them down. Yuuri goes into maou-mode, says that he can't go against the laws of nature and decides to give the kumahachi to the dragons. Gwendal tells him not to do it and then performs a preemptive attack, claiming he will protect the kumahachi. His love (yes, Gwendal is the Maiden of Love) causes the kumahachi cocoon to hatch and a huge kumahachi emerges. The kumahachi then explodes into lots of smaller kumahachis (?) which release some sort of magic that causes the dragons to calm down. The end.

References[edit]

  1. Sometimes Josak speaks using certain particles that only women use like : "nano" at the end of a sentence or "ara" to say "my,my". Josak also uses "yon" instead of "yo". Not all women use these particles, only airheads... (btw, Cherie talks like this too ) 'Nano' is used a lot by most females though.
  2. -tan is a suffix added to cute things. Calling him the 'third son', "Woltan" and of course "pu(prince)" is obviously disrespectful.
